Psilocybin in France: Exploring Legal Grey Areas and Therapeutic Applications
The legal status of magic mushrooms in France exists within a gray area. While cultivation and possession are generally prohibited, there is increasing evidence suggesting potential medical applications for psilocybin-assisted therapy. This has led to persistent conversations about the necessity for regulatory reform to allow for controlled clinical trials and potentially the eventual legalization of psilocybin under certain circumstances.
Despite the legal ambiguities, researchers in France are actively exploring the possibilities of psilocybin for disorders such as depression, anxiety, and addiction. Preliminary studies have shown positive results, suggesting that psilocybin may convincingly alleviate symptoms and improve the quality of life for patients facing these obstacles.
The French government is currently taking a cautious approach to psilocybin, balancing the potential risks and benefits. However, as research continues to accumulate, it is likely that France will eventually need to re-evaluate its current legal framework for this fascinating substance.
Beyond the Veil: Psilocybin's Promise for Depression Treatment
Psilocybin, a naturally occurring compound found among certain fungi, has been gaining significant attention with its potential to revolutionize depression treatment. Formerly, relegated to the realm of spiritual exploration and recreational use, psilocybin is now being investigated by scientists as a viable therapeutic tool.
Early studies suggest that psilocybin could induce profound shifts in consciousness, encouraging introspection and emotional processing.
These experiences, when accompanied by trained therapists, seem to help individuals shatter negative thought patterns and nurture a sense of renewal.
Although more research is needed, the mounting evidence surrounding psilocybin's therapeutic effects raises the likelihood that it has the potential to become a valuable adjunct in the fight against depression.
